Transaction 50deb84d2a07e9cb3c9a26bcaa2e188fc708336a831c70e6dc86ef5cd32e9744
1 Input
1 Output
-
50deb84d2a07e9cb3c9a26bcaa2e188fc708336a831c70e6dc86ef5cd32e9744:0
- value
- 145186
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fcf6acf8767c6eef54d44f8161b7cff32fc953e
- address
- bc1qpl8k4nu8vlrwaa2dgnupvxmulue0e9f732ty6k